What is a Flat Diaphragm Pressure Gauge?


A flat diaphragm pressure gauge is a device that uses a flat, flexible diaphragm to measure the pressure of gases and liquids. When pressure is applied, the diaphragm flexes, and this mechanical movement is translated into a readable measurement on the gauge's dial. This design is particularly advantageous for measuring low to medium pressures in a variety of environments.


Key Features of High-Quality Flat Diaphragm Pressure Gauges


1. Accuracy The best flat diaphragm pressure gauges offer high precision in measurements, often with a margin of error as low as ±1% of full scale. This level of accuracy is essential in processes where precise pressure control is critical.


2. Durability Constructed from robust materials like stainless steel or other corrosion-resistant alloys, these gauges can withstand harsh conditions, chemicals, and extreme temperatures. This durability makes them suitable for a wide range of industrial applications.


3. Wide Range of Applications Flat diaphragm gauges are ideal for various sectors, including oil and gas, food and beverage, pharmaceuticals, and HVAC systems. Their ability to measure both liquid and gas pressures makes them incredibly versatile.


4. Low Maintenance These gauges typically require minimal maintenance compared to other types of pressure measurement devices. Their design minimizes wear and tear, which helps extend their operational life.


5. Safety Features Many flat diaphragm pressure gauges come equipped with safety mechanisms, such as blow-out back designs. These features are important for preventing hazardous situations in high-pressure applications.

When selecting a flat diaphragm pressure gauge, several factors should be considered


1. Pressure Range It's crucial to select a gauge that suits the pressure range required for your specific application. Gauges come in various ranges, so ensure you choose one that operates comfortably within your system's pressure limits.


2. Material Compatibility The material of the diaphragm must be compatible with the media being measured. For corrosive substances, materials like Monel or Teflon-lined diaphragms might be necessary.


3. Connection Type The type of connection required (such as threaded, flanged, or sanitary) will depend on your installation needs. Ensure that the gauge you choose fits seamlessly into your existing systems.


4. Calibration and Certification Look for gauges that come with calibration certificates to ensure that they meet industry standards. Regular calibration is essential for maintaining accuracy over time.


5. Manufacturer Reputation Consider purchasing from reputable manufacturers known for their quality and reliability. Companies that provide comprehensive support and warranty options can be more beneficial in the long run.


Applications of Flat Diaphragm Pressure Gauges


Flat diaphragm pressure gauges are used in various settings, including


- Chemical Processing For monitoring and controlling pressure in reactors and storage tanks. - Food and Beverage To ensure proper pressure in processes like pasteurization and bottling. - Pharmaceuticals Used in the production of drugs where precise pressure control is critical. - HVAC For measuring and monitoring pressures in air conditioning and refrigeration systems.
